SSC Stenographer Eligibility
Last verified 31 Jul 2026
SSC Stenographer eligibility requires Class 12 (10+2) pass or equivalent from a recognised board. The age limit is 18 to 30 years for grade c, and 18 to 27 years for grade d.
Educational qualification
Class 12 (10+2) pass or equivalent from a recognised board.
Age limit
18 to 30 years for Grade C, and 18 to 27 years for Grade D.
Age relaxation
| Category | Relaxation |
|---|---|
| OBC | 3 years |
| SC / ST | 5 years |
| PwBD (UR) | 10 years |
| PwBD (OBC) | 13 years |
| PwBD (SC/ST) | 15 years |
| Ex-servicemen | 3 years after deduction of military service rendered |
Nationality
Candidates must be citizens of India, or fall within the other categories of nationality set out in the Notice of Examination.
